STS Aviation Group is seeking B1 Licensed Engineers for contract roles in Manchester, United Kingdom. Candidates will support commercial aircraft maintenance programmes with a focus on Boeing 737 MAX and Airbus A320 certifications.
The role involves leading maintenance activities, ensuring the highest safety standards while working in a dynamic environment. Successful applicants will join a leading MRO provider and contribute to outstanding aircraft maintenance solutions.
